The Glow Behind the Orange

What gives sweet potatoes their beautiful orange hue? It’s beta-carotene, a powerful antioxidant that converts into vitamin A (retinol) in your body — one of the most essential nutrients for healthy, youthful skin. Vitamin A helps stimulate collagen production, improving skin elasticity and reducing fine lines. It also supports cell turnover, helping to fade blemishes and give your complexion a smoother, more radiant appearance.

But the benefits don’t stop there. Beta-carotene also acts as a natural sun shield, protecting the skin from oxidative stress caused by UV rays and pollution. Think of it as a gentle, edible sunscreen that works from the inside out.
